Accreditation Status of the QCF Diploma in Teaching English as a Foreign Language (Fast Track)

Are you considering pursuing a QCF Diploma in Teaching English as a Foreign Language (fast track) but unsure about its accreditation status? Let's delve into this topic to provide you with the information you need to make an informed decision.

First and foremost, it's essential to understand that the Quality Credit Framework (QCF) is a system used in the United Kingdom to recognise qualifications based on their level of difficulty and the amount of time required to complete them. The QCF Diploma in Teaching English as a Foreign Language (fast track) is designed to provide individuals with the necessary skills and knowledge to teach English to non-native speakers effectively.

When it comes to accreditation, the QCF Diploma in Teaching English as a Foreign Language (fast track) is typically accredited by recognised awarding bodies such as Ofqual (Office of Qualifications and Examinations Regulation) in the UK. This accreditation ensures that the qualification meets certain standards of quality and is recognised by employers and educational institutions.

It's important to note that accreditation status may vary depending on the institution offering the course. Therefore, it's crucial to research the specific accreditation of the QCF Diploma in Teaching English as a Foreign Language (fast track) at the institution you are considering.
